Web4 May 2024 · WHAT NOT TO WEAR TO A BLACK TIE EVENT Just as important as it is to know what to wear, it is equally as important to know what items you should save for a less formal event. For a black-tie event, avoid wearing: Suits even black – black-tie dress code means a tuxedo or formal dinner jacket outfit. Web28 Feb 2011 · Posted February 27, 2011. A dinner jacket is a white tuxedo jacket worn with black tuxedo pants. Gentlemen generally wear them between mid-May and Labour day or all year round in the tropics.
